What Kial is
Kial is a personal-finance tool for tracking expenses, income, budgets, savings goals, and recurring transactions that you enter yourself — by hand, by scanning a receipt, or by speaking to the assistant. Kial does not connect to your bank or import transactions automatically; it is a record-keeping tool only.
Not financial advice
Kial does not provide financial, tax, investment, or legal advice. Any totals, budgets, or insights are informational and based on the data you enter. You are responsible for your own financial decisions.
AI features
Kial uses automated (AI) processing in two places: reading receipts you scan, and understanding what you say to the voice assistant. Both may be inaccurate.
- Nothing is ever saved on your behalf. When you scan a receipt or dictate a record, Kial fills in a form and you confirm it. Always review the amounts, merchant, and date before saving — you are responsible for the accuracy of your records.
- Assistant answers are informational. When you ask the assistant a question, it shows you a view of the data you entered yourself. It may misunderstand a question, pick the wrong period, or not cover what you asked. Treat its answers as a shortcut to your own records, not as an authoritative statement of your finances, and check the underlying screens before acting on anything that matters.
- Fair use. AI features cost us money per request, so they are subject to reasonable daily limits and may be changed, paused, or moved to a paid plan in the future. We will keep manual entry — the core of Kial — available without them.
See our Privacy Policy for exactly what is sent for processing and what is not.
